Output 596d7cdf100ecbf2ecbc3765a745a19e3424c021d8f00f01e883a6dc5fe3e5ff:15

value
552128054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dba84b33c881a9884fdd7d9f57d9b78718e0fbb OP_EQUAL
address
35romhVaPgZ7Mw3fJHnLjTbdtCNSXTX3pZ
transaction
596d7cdf100ecbf2ecbc3765a745a19e3424c021d8f00f01e883a6dc5fe3e5ff
confirmations
427536
spent
true